Sean Hannity warned of a potential mass exodus from New York if Democrat Zohran Mamdani is elected as mayor. He believed that many companies might choose to move to Florida to avoid high taxes and regulations. Hannity discussed low approval ratings for the Democratic party and criticized its spokespeople, indicating that such decisions may contribute to the party's decline. He specifically mentioned Mamdani's policies as a likely reason for residents and companies leaving New York, suggesting Fox News hosts should consider relocating to Florida as a proactive response.
